Description Part Time Dispensing Nurse - LPN/LVN
BAART Program is looking for a detail oriented and empathetic Licensed Practical Nurse / Licensed Vocational Nurse to dispense prescribed medications as part of a treatment team in partnership with Physicians and Nursing Supervisors. The dispensing nurse also shares responsibility ofmaintainingdispensing equipment, managing medicationinventoryand reporting patient treatment information.
An ideal dispensing nurse candidate works cooperatively with supervisory counseling staff anddemonstratesa non-judgmental and accepting attitude toward theSubstance Use Disorder.
Salary ranges from $31.80 to $32.80 an hour.
